HDR is currently seeking applications from dynamic and eager to learn engineering students for a four- or eight-month placement or longer at our downtown Vancouver office. In this role, the successful candidate will work on a large variety of projects associated with building structural systems for different building and non-building structures. The student will work concurrently on multiple projects that are in various stages of design and construction. This diverse array of projects and tasks will provide the student with excellent opportunities to learn about all aspects of the building engineering industry.
HDR will also ensure that the successful candidate is well supported and put in a position to succeed. They will be working as an important member of our structural team, who will provide them with mentorship to support their growth and development. Additionally, the student will also have the opportunity to work with and learn from several of HDR's subject matter experts throughout the company.
- Offer real-world experience on exciting projects
- Connect with recent college graduates and our company leaders through mentoring and young professionals' programs
- Apply standard engineering techniques and procedures
- Perform assignments under the direct supervision of a professional or Project Manager
- Conduct supervised design calculations and element design (with a focus on calculations associated with steel, concrete, mass timber and masonry structures).
- Produce sketches and drawings to communicate design concepts.
- Document review and interpretation to support construction activities.
- Participate in field reviews or investigations to support construction activities.
- Prepare field reports based on onsite observations.
- Perform other duties as needed
Preferred Qualifications
- Prefer 2 years completed toward degree with 3.0+ GPA
- Demonstrated knowledge of software packages related to field of study/industry
- Skilled in using CAD software's such as Revit, AutoCAD, and Bluebeam Revu.
- Skilled in using any structural analytical program like SAP2000, ETABS, SAFE, RISA3D, RAM, and similar apps
- Knowledge of engineering principles associated with building structural system for steel, concrete, and masonry structures
